Russian intelligence claims Macron seeks “political revenge” in Africa

02 February 2026 13:06

The press bureau of Russia’s Foreign Intelligence Service (SVR) has said a newly obtained intelligence reveals that Emmanuel Macron’s administration is scrambling to find opportunities for a “political revenge” in Africa.

“In recent years, Paris has suffered what could be called significant ‘losses’ on the continent, as patriotic forces have come to power in several former French colonies. These leaders prioritise the interests of their people and refuse to serve as puppets of the French globalist financial-political elite. Perhaps inspired by the U.S. operation against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ro, or imagining themselves as arbiters of African destinies, Macron is said to have authorised his intelligence services to launch plans to eliminate ‘unwanted leaders’ in Africa," Caliber.Az cites the SVR's intel.

The SVR claims France was allegedly involved in an attempted coup in Burkina Faso on January 3, which was fortunately prevented. The plotters reportedly aimed to assassinate President Ibrahim Traoré, a leading figure in the fight against neocolonialism. According to Paris, this would have installed France-loyal forces in Ouagadougou and struck a blow to all supporters of sovereignty and pan-African ideology across the continent.

Despite the failure of this alleged scheme, the Russians claim that Macron’s administration continues its efforts. The focus is reportedly on destabilising “unfriendly countries” in the Sahel-Saharan region using local terrorist groups and, allegedly, support from the Ukrainian regime, which supplies militants with drones and instructors. The main target is said to be Mali, where attacks on fuel tankers, attempted blockades of cities, and terror against civilians allegedly aim to create conditions for overthrowing President Assimi Goïta. Paris is also reportedly exploring ways to sow chaos in the Central African Republic.

Another target, according to the SVR, is Madagascar, where in October 2025 a government aligned with BRICS came to power. France is reportedly exploring ways to remove President M. Randrianirina and “restore a loyal regime.”

Essentially, the statement claims that France has moved to directly support various terrorist groups, which have become its main allies on the African continent. The SVR concludes that Macron’s policy is politically bankrupt, failing to rid France of its reputation in Africa as a parasitic former colonial power that exploits former colonies and hinders their development.
